Pre-requisite: Workshop Lab Material with Azure Notebooks

Our workshop notebooks based on Tensorflow and Keras can be practiced using free online platform Azure Notebooks.
  • Account creation: To get started with Azure notebooks you have to log-in to https://notebooks.azure.com/ using the Microsoft account. If you have an existing Microsoft account you can use it for logging in to Azure Notebooks. Otherwise you can create a Microsoft account in https://account.microsoft.com/account

  • Getting started with Azure Notebook: After logging-in, you can click on “Library” tab to go into your library where you can “Add a new Library”. After creating a library, you can add new file which can be Notebooks of Python, R or F#.

  • Using Existing Repos: If you have the URL of some existing repositories, you can clone them into your library. For example the below library can be cloned by visiting the URL. https://notebooks.azure.com/jakevdp/libraries/pythondatasciencehandbook
    After visiting the URL, you can press “Clone” to copy the entire folder/repository into your library. Then any modification can be done by opening, editing and running those .ipynb notebooks.

  • Our Notebooks: During the time of workshop, we will share links to our notebook repository for your practice.

If you cannot use Azure Notebook services during the workshop, our same lab material can be used by installing Anaconda Python and necessary packages.

Python Libraries: numpy, pandas, sklearn, nltk, tensorflow, keras and for plotting matplotlib


Installation of Packages:

  1. For installing the above mentioned python packages please follow the procedure mentioned below.

  2. For installing new packages, system must be connected through internet.

  3. Press start in windows and search for "Anaconda Prompt". When you will click on the application, a prompt window will be open,wait for few seconds.

  4. You can check/ install any package in Anaconda Python by..
          pip install package_name

f-ex: pip install numpy
and press Enter key after typing these commands.

Note. If you are installing numpy like this, it will give requirement already satisfied message on the prompt. that means package is already installed in the anaconda python.

Installing Opencv for Image processing

Start the Anaconda Prompt: Press start in windows and search for "Anaconda Prompt". when you will click on the application, a prompt window will be open, wait for few seconds.

type command:
pip install opencv-python
press Enter.

Installing Tensorflow and Keras:

Start the Anaconda Prompt in administrator mode: Press start in “windows”, type “Anaconda Prompt”, and right click on the application and click “Run as Administrator”.

Repeat step 2
f.ex-
pip install tensorflow
pip install keras


Help: You can also take help of YouTube video: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=z0qhKP2liHs for sample installation of Anaconda + Tensorflow + Keras

Note: If you want to work with regular python installed from (https://www.python.org/downloads/), installation of numpy, pandas, sklearn, ntlk, tensorflow, keras libraries can be still done using “pip install” command similar to step 2 and 3. However, installation of Anaconda Python is highly encouraged rather than naïve python.
